
Meet Your Portuguese-American Elected Officials in California: Scott Silveira
Scott Silveira was born and raised in Los Banos and graduated from Dos Palos High School. Scott’s family have been dairymen for three generations and today, he and his wife Brooke as well as their two children carry on that noble tradition. Scott has been active in the community both as a public servant and as a volunteer. He serves on the Merced County Spring Fair Board, the Merced County LAFCO. Meet Your Portuguese-American Elected Officials in California: Gary Soiseth
Mayor Gary Soiseth was elected to serve a four-year term as the 22nd Mayor of Turlock on November 4, 2014. In addition to being a third-generation family farmer, Mayor Soiseth is the Regulatory Administrator of water and energy policy at the Modesto Irrigation District.
